BGA5L1BN6E6327XTSA1 by Infineon Technologies AG is an Other Telecom IC.
Other Telecom ICs are under the broader part category of Telecommunication Circuits.
A telecommunications circuit transmits and receives information between points. Key components include transmitters, receivers, amplifiers, and multiplexers. Read more about Telecommunication Circuits on our Telecommunication Circuits part category page.

Infineon provides a recommended PCB layout and thermal management strategy in their application notes and design guides. It's essential to follow these guidelines to ensure optimal performance, reliability, and thermal management.
To ensure signal integrity and minimize EMI, follow best practices for PCB design, such as using differential pairs, minimizing trace lengths, and using shielding and grounding techniques. Additionally, consider using Infineon's recommended layout and routing guidelines.
The recommended power supply and decoupling capacitor values can be found in the device's datasheet or application notes. Typically, a 10uF to 22uF decoupling capacitor is recommended, and the power supply voltage should be within the specified range.
To troubleshoot and debug issues, use a combination of tools such as oscilloscopes, logic analyzers, and debug software. Consult Infineon's application notes and technical support resources for guidance on troubleshooting and debugging.
